Why Replacing an Old or Dirty Fuel Tank Is Crucial

A fuel tank safely stores gasoline or diesel until it is needed by the engine. Over time, corrosion or leaks can compromise the system, making replacement necessary for safety and efficiency.

Signs of a Bad Fuel Tank

Whether you drive a Jeep, Dodge, Chrysler, or a versatile truck like the RAM 1500, symptoms of a failing fuel tank include leaks, fuel odors, or visible rust on the tank body.

Advantages of Replacing a Fuel Tank

  1. Restores proper fuel storage capacity.
  2. Prevents dangerous fuel leaks.
  3. Improves engine performance with a clean fuel supply.
  4. Eliminates fuel odor in and around the vehicle.
  5. Ensures compliance with environmental safety standards.

Replacing an Old Fuel Tank: Best Practices

  1. Drain the existing fuel safely.
  2. Disconnect the fuel lines and wiring.
  3. Lower the old tank with proper support.
  4. Install the new tank and secure all fasteners.
  5. Reconnect lines, refill fuel, and test for leaks.
